pkgsrc - initial commit
[pkgsrc.git] / audio / audacity / Makefile
1 # $NetBSD: Makefile,v 1.62 2009/08/26 19:57:08 sno Exp $
2
3 DISTNAME=               audacity-src-1.2.6
4 PKGREVISION=            4
5 PKGNAME=                ${DISTNAME:S/-src-/-/}
6 CATEGORIES=             audio
7 MASTER_SITES=           ${MASTER_SITE_SOURCEFORGE:=audacity/}
8
9 MAINTAINER=             pkgsrc-users@NetBSD.org
10 HOMEPAGE=               http://audacity.sourceforge.net/
11 COMMENT=                Audio editor
12
13 DEPENDS+=               zip>=0.0:../../archivers/zip
14
15 PKG_DESTDIR_SUPPORT=    user-destdir
16 MAKE_JOBS_SAFE=         no
17
18 USE_LIBTOOL=            yes
19 USE_PKGLOCALEDIR=       yes
20 USE_TOOLS+=             autoconf gmake msgfmt pkg-config
21 USE_LANGUAGES=          c c++
22 GNU_CONFIGURE=          yes
23 CONFIGURE_ARGS+=        --without-xaudio
24 CONFIGURE_ARGS+=        --with-id3=system
25 CONFIGURE_ARGS+=        --with-libmad=system
26 CONFIGURE_ARGS+=        --with-libsndfile=system
27 CONFIGURE_ARGS+=        --with-portaudio=system
28 CONFIGURE_ARGS+=        --with-vorbis=system
29 CONFIGURE_ENV+=         WX_CONFIG=${LOCALBASE}/bin/wx24-config
30
31 CONFIG_GUESS_OVERRIDE=          \
32         config.guess */config.guess */*/config.guess */*/*/config.guess
33 CONFIG_SUB_OVERRIDE=            \
34         config.sub */config.sub */*/config.sub */*/*/config.sub
35
36 PTHREAD_AUTO_VARS=      yes
37
38 .include "../../audio/lame/buildlink3.mk"
39 .include "../../audio/libid3tag/buildlink3.mk"
40 .include "../../audio/libmad/buildlink3.mk"
41 .include "../../audio/libsndfile/buildlink3.mk"
42 .include "../../audio/libvorbis/buildlink3.mk"
43 .include "../../audio/portaudio/buildlink3.mk"
44 .include "../../devel/zlib/buildlink3.mk"
45 .include "../../x11/wxGTK24/buildlink3.mk"
46
47 .include "../../mk/oss.buildlink3.mk"
48 .include "../../mk/pthread.buildlink3.mk"
49 .include "../../mk/bsd.pkg.mk"
50
51 # XXX Internal compiler error with -O2
52 .if ${MACHINE_ARCH} == "alpha"
53 CFLAGS+=        -O
54 .endif